Trade Center Web site upgraded

Jamie Jones

By early next week, the Northwest Georgia Trade and Convention Center should have a revamped Web site that better showcases the facility’s meeting rooms and banquet halls.

Trade center authority board members had a sneak peek at the Web site, www.daltontradecenter.com, during their monthly meeting on Wednesday. Several board members offered suggestions on how to improve the site before it goes live. Doug Phipps, the trade center’s interim executive director, said trade center employees will continue to tweak the site to make it as user friendly as possible.

The Web site has detailed descriptions of all rooms available, rental rates, color pictures of rooms set up for events such as wedding receptions and business meetings, and a calendar of upcoming events.

Board member Dan Rogers said the Web site will be “an evolving asset to us.”

In other news:

• The trade center has hired a new food and beverage manager, but Phipps declined to say who it is because the person had not told his current employer. The new manager, whose salary will be $42,000, is expected to start by Oct. 1.

“I think it’s going to be a very good blend for the food and beverage department,” Phipps said.

The trade center’s former food and beverage manager, Mike Culver, left several months ago.

• Dora Price resigned from her position on the board because she has moved out of the area. Board member Charlie Bethel, also a member of the Dalton City Council, said board members will seek a replacement “as soon as possible.”

The board’s next meeting is scheduled for Sept. 24 at 8:30 a.m. at the trade center. It is open to the public.
